Hi Jessica,

I have Will McAngus and Elizabeth Ross on my tree with 4 children: William, Jessie, Marvin and Chrystelle.

Will's parents were as you might know; William McAngus and Jessie McKenzie. Both were from Hilton of Cadboll in Fearn parish, Ross-shire. William sailed for America in 1866 and Jessie in 1867. They were married at Pflugerville later in 1867. William was born 24/10/1841 at Loth in Sutherland. The family had moved there for a brief spell, but returned to Hilton. Jessie was born at Hilton in 1849.

William's parents were Donald McAngus and Barbara Vass, my GT Gt Gt Gt Grandparents. Donald was born at Hilton on 16/10/1799. He was a fisherman, as most of the male poulation of Hilton were. His parents were; Donald McAngus b.1776 and Helen Ogg (or Young). This Donald was the son of Donald McAngus and Margaret Vass. He was born at Hilton in 1747. I believe he was the son of John Mcangus and Ann Cameron.
